In 1808, Jonathan Juber Blevins III entered the world in Little South Fork, Wayne, Kentucky, USA, born to Jonathan Ii Long Hunter Blevins Bleron Blevin Jr 1 And Catherine Troxell. Jonathan Juber Blevins III married Amy Ann Chitwood, Amy Anne Minton, and had children including C J Blevins, Gaines Blevins, John Blevins, Minerva Blevins, Pleasant C Blevins, Shadrack Blevins. Jonathan Juber Blevins III passed away in 1887 in Science Hill, Pulaski, Kentucky, USA.
